Why Lock Your Telegram Chats?

Messaging apps often contain sensitive information, including personal chats, professional conversations, and even financial details. By enabling a code lock on Telegram, you add an extra layer of security to your app, ensuring no one can access your chats without your permission.

Steps to Enable Chat Lock on Telegram

Open Telegram:

Launch the Telegram app on your smartphone.

Go to Settings:

Tap on the three-line menu (or the gear icon) in the top-left corner and select “Settings.”

Navigate to Privacy and Security:

In the settings menu, find and tap on “Privacy and Security.”

Enable Passcode Lock:

Scroll down to the “Passcode Lock” option.

Tap “Set Passcode” and create a 4-digit code or use a password of your choice.

Re-enter the code to confirm.

Additional Options:

You can enable Auto-Lock, which locks the app automatically after a specific period of inactivity.

If your phone supports it, activate biometric authentication, such as a fingerprint or face scan, for quicker access.

Tips for Enhanced Security

Choose a Strong Passcode: Avoid using simple or predictable codes like “1234” or “0000.”

Regularly Update Your Passcode: Change your passcode periodically for added security.

Beware of Phishing Links: Telegram will not ask for your passcode or account details via messages. Avoid clicking on suspicious links.
